The Sarnia Compost Site is launching its 2026 season a full month ahead of schedule to help residents divert thousands of tonnes of yard waste from local landfills.

A new partnership between the County and City aims to preserve 5,000 natural history specimens within the downtown library, shifting a private treasure into a permanent public asset.

The Lambton County Science Fair is gearing up to transform Lambton College into a hub of discovery on April 10 and 11.
